The disappointing result puts paid to Karthikeyan’s title hopes despite winning the maximum number of races (five) in the season. The Indian’s Supernova teammate Vittorio Ghirelli won the championship courtesy 11 podiums, including two wins.
The Indian driver, who pulled off a scintillating drive on Saturday to win from third on the grid, was on a mission once again as the lights went out for the final race of the 2013 season with the championship title at stake. An aggressive start saw him make a couple of places on the opening lap but he was stuck in traffic for the following laps which allowed Japanese Kimiya Sato to eke out a comfortable lead at the front of the pack.
He was still posting consistently fast lap times, having passed Ghirelli early on. The Supernova crew elected then to pit Karthikeyan to put on a fresh set of soft tyres, which the former Grand Prix driver had saved for race two, and get him out in clean air. The plan seemed to be working well until Karthikeyan’s front wing came slightly loose as he exited the pitlane. A lap later, the left side on the wing was hanging off, scraping the ground on occasions. Subsequently, he was shown the black and orange flag, which indicate the driver has to pit within three laps and change the damaged part.
